Rising Demand for Nutrient-Enriched Animal-Derived Food Products

The growing global demand for high-quality, nutrient-enriched animal-derived products such as meat, milk, and eggs is significantly shaping the animal feed industry. Consumers are increasingly prioritizing food safety, nutritional value, and sustainability, leading to a shift toward organic and naturally produced livestock products. This trend is driving livestock producers to adopt feed solutions that enhance animal health and performance without the use of synthetic additives. Organic trace minerals, known for their higher bioavailability and reduced environmental impact, are becoming a key component in achieving these objectives.

As global populations expand and middle-class income levels rise particularly in emerging markets—there is a greater emphasis on protein-rich diets. Premium animal products that meet clean-label and organic standards are gaining traction, prompting a growing need for nutrient-dense animal feed. This consumer-driven demand is encouraging the widespread use of organic trace minerals, which support improved immunity, reproduction, and overall productivity in livestock, ultimately leading to better quality and higher-yield animal-derived food products.

Increased Focus on Improving Livestock Health and Productivity

Improving livestock health and productivity has become a critical priority for farmers and producers worldwide. Organic trace minerals are playing an increasingly important role in this context, as they offer higher bioavailability compared to inorganic minerals, leading to better absorption and utilization by animals. This enhances immune function, reduces disease incidence, and supports optimal growth and reproductive performance in livestock.

Furthermore, healthier and more productive animals translate directly into improved feed efficiency and higher-quality outputs, such as meat, milk, and eggs. The adoption of organic trace minerals helps reduce dependency on antibiotics and synthetic additives, addressing regulatory pressures and consumer concerns over animal welfare. As a result, producers are investing more in organic mineral supplementation to boost herd resilience, reduce losses, and maximize overall farm productivity, ultimately meeting both economic and sustainability goals.

Segment Analysis

The global animal feed organic trace minerals market is segmented into six notable segments based on product, form, chelate type, life cycle, application, and livestock.

  • On the basis of product, the market is segmented into calcium, phosphorous, magnesium, sodium, chloride, sulfur, potassium, zinc, iron, copper, iodine, cobalt, manganese, selenium, chromium, molybdenum, and others.

in 2025, calcium segment is expected to dominate the market with a market share of 18.98%.

In 2025, calcium segment is expected to dominate the market due to its essential role in bone development, metabolism, and animal productivity.

On the basis of form, the market is segmented into dry and liquid.

In 2025, the dry segment is expected to dominate the market with a market share of 86.14%

In 2025, the dry segment is expected to dominate the market due to its longer shelf life, easier handling, cost-effectiveness, and stable formulation.

  • On the basis of chelate type, the market is segmented into proteinate, amino-acid complex, polysaccharide complex (Zn chelate), copper chelate, magnesium chelate, and others. In 2025, the proteinate segment is expected to dominate the market with a market share of 36.13%.
  • On the basis of life cycle, the market is segmented into grower feed, finisher feed, starter feed, and brooder feed. In 2025, the grower feed segment is expected to dominate the market with a market share of 45.00%.
  • On the basis of application, the market is segmented into growth promotion, disease prevention, fertility enhancement, performance optimization, and others. In 2025, growth promotion segment is expected to dominate the market with a market share of 36.78%.
  • On the basis of livestock, the market is segmented into ruminants, poultry, swine, aquaculture, pets, equine, and others. In 2025, the ruminants segment is expected to dominate the market with a market share of 33.42%.

Market Developments

  • In July 2025, Adisseo announced the upcoming launch of a new MetaSmart production facility, expected in late H2 2025, to meet the growing needs of the global dairy industry. This capacity expansion will bolster Adisseo’s ability to supply protected methionine, crucial for ruminant nutrition. The development supports the company’s strategic focus on sustainable dairy production and enhances its global supply reliability.
  • In September 2024, Adisseo was awarded a Silver Medal by ECOVADIS for its commitment to sustainability and responsible business practices. This recognition highlights the company's continuous efforts in environmental, social, and ethical performance. It reinforces Adisseo’s credibility among stakeholders and strengthens its position as a responsible leader in the animal nutrition industry.
  • In April 2025, NOVUS International expanded its presence in the Asian market by supporting Vietnam’s swine and poultry industries through targeted nutritional solutions and technical services. This initiative strengthens NOVUS’s regional market engagement, boosts brand visibility, and fosters customer loyalty. By addressing local production challenges with its key offerings—such as methionine supplements, enzyme feed additives, and gut health solutions—NOVUS enhances its market positioning and drives the adoption of its animal nutrition innovations across Vietnam.

  • In February 2025, Alltech and Finnforel have jointly acquired the Raisioaqua fish feed facility to complete a sustainable, circular-economy fish-farming chain in Finland. This partnership aims to enhance eco-friendly aquaculture nutrition and expand innovative recirculating aquaculture systems globally.
